Intended Use
Synthes 1.3 mm Self-Drilling Screws are intended for selective trauma of the midface and craniofacial skeleton; craniofacial surgery; reconstructive procedures; and selective orthognathic surgery of the maxilla and chin.
Device Story
Synthes 1.3 mm Self-Drilling Screws are orthopedic fixation devices used in craniofacial and midfacial surgery. The screws feature self-drilling and self-tapping tips and a stardrive recessed head. They are available in lengths ranging from 4 mm to 6 mm. The device is used by surgeons in clinical settings to provide bone fixation during trauma repair, reconstructive procedures, or orthognathic surgery. The screws are implanted to stabilize bone segments, facilitating healing and structural alignment.
Clinical Evidence
No clinical data provided; bench testing only.
Technological Characteristics
Material: Ti-6Al-7Nb alloy. Design: Self-drilling, self-tapping tip with stardrive recessed head. Dimensions: 1.3 mm diameter, 4 mm to 6 mm lengths. Energy source: None (mechanical).

Regulatory Classification
Identification
An intraosseous fixation screw or wire is a metal device intended to be inserted into fractured jaw bone segments to prevent their movement.

## Dear Ms. Musgnung:
We have reviewed your Section 510(k) notification of intent to market the device referenced above and we have determined the device is substantially equivalent (for the indications for use stated in the enclosure) to devices marketed in interstate commerce prior to May 28, 1976, the enactment date of the Medical Device Amendments, or to devices that have been reclassified in accordance with the provisions of the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act (Act). You may, therefore, market the device, subject to the general controls provisions The general controls provisions of the Act of the Act. include requirements for annual registration, listing of devices, good manufacturing practice, labeling, and prohibitions against misbranding and adulteration.
If your device is classified (see above) into either class II (Special Controls) or class III (Premarket Approval), it may be subject to such additional controls. Existing major requlations affecting your device can be found in the Code of Federal Regulations, Title 21, Parts 800 to 895. ਬੈ substantially equivalent determination assumes compliance with the Good Manufacturing Practice for Medical Devices: General (GMP) requlation (21 CFR Part 820) and that, through periodic GMP inspections,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) will verify such assumptions. Failure to comply with the GMP regulation may result in regulatory action. In addition, FDA may publish further announcements concerning your device in the Federal Register.
